Lime Skunk Strain Information and Characteristics
-
Strain TypeStrain Type:
Lime Skunk is a sativa-dominant hybrid with a bright citrus profile. You will get an energetic lift paired with steady body comfort.
-
THC ContentTHC Content:
THC sits around 18 to 22 percent across common phenotypes. Expect a clear cerebral onset that settles into a focused state.
-
CBD ContentCBD Content:
CBD stays low under one percent in most grows. Medical patients in Canada report mood and pain relief from small doses.
-
Grow DifficultyGrow Difficulty:
This strain grows well for beginners and experienced growers alike. Monitor nutrient levels and use light training to shape a strong canopy.
-
Flowering TimeFlowering Time:
Flowering finishes in about seven to nine weeks indoors. Outdoor growers should plan for a late season harvest in warm zones.
-
Expected YieldExpected Yield:
Indoor yields reach 500 to 600 g per square metre with optimized setup. Outdoor plants produce large colas when given full sun and feeding.
-
Plant HeightPlant Height:
Plants remain compact to medium, usually between 60 and 120 cm. You can use topping and low stress training to improve bud distribution.
-
Growing EnvironmentGrowing Environment:
Lime Skunk suits tents and greenhouses as well as backyard gardens. You will find it resilient under varied light schedules and soils.
-
Expected EffectsExpected Effects:
The high begins with an uplifting cerebral rush that sharpens focus. That lift eases into relaxed concentration for tasks or social settings.
-
Genetic LineageGenetic Lineage:
Genetics read Skunk #1 x Lime OG in most stable lines. Breeders selected for citrus terpenes and predictable growth.
-
Seed TypeSeed Type:
This line is offered as Feminized seeds to ensure female plants. MasterSeeds lists it for growers who want consistent phenotypes.
-
Preferred ClimatePreferred Climate:
The best climate runs temperate to warm with long sunny periods. In cooler Canadian regions, move plants indoors or use sheltered outdoor sites.

Q: What is the best drying and curing method?
A: Dry slowly at 18 to 20 C and 50 percent RH for seven to ten days. Cure in jars for two to four weeks with daily burps early on.
